GTG,

The staff feels confident Priester will be cleared but they don't know when. They need him there because I think one of the three freshmen wideouts may play.

Coach Swinney is not crazy about new uniforms but he is into marketing and Nike may push for them if the Tigers keep winning. I think you could see the pressure from Nike increase like it did with Georgia when they made a fortune to wear the uniforms they wore against Boise State.
